Sophie, Duchess of Edinburgh stepped out on Saturday bundled up in a bespoke gray wool coat by Claire Mischevani, among other pieces for The Coral Gold Cup Race in Newbury, England.
Seen alongside her husband, the United Kingdom’s Prince Edward, Duchess Sophie wore a dress by Roksanda beneath her wool Claire Mischevani coat, which featured touches of femininity thanks to a bow element at the neckline and a silhouette with a defined waistline. Mischevani’s designs were previously seen on another high-profile British figure: Kate Middleton’s sister Pippa, who wore a yellow Claire Mischevani coat dress for King Charles III’s coronation in 2023.
The Duchess of Edinburgh’s winter-themed outdoor attire also included a pair of beige suede boots by Penelope Chilvers, crafted with a small heel and square toe. Going minimal with her jewelry pieces, the British royal family member opted for earrings by Adore Jewels and a delicate bracelet by London-based brand Asprey.

Duchess Sophie did add a personal touch to her attire. The Duchess of Edinburgh carried a maroon pouch with a monogrammed “S” at the corner, designed by Noble Macmillan London, which curates personalized leather goods and accessories.
The pouch bag was also adorned with a tassel keychain from the label. Completing her look for the outdoor engagement, the Duchess of Edinburgh donned a wide-brim hat with a fuchsia band of fabric to add a pop of color to her overall look.
Since marrying Prince Edward, the youngest brother of King Charles III, in 1999 and affectively joining the British royal family, Duchess Sophie’s royal wardrobe’s gone through quite the evolution. While the royal embraced such ’90s trends as the tailored skirt suit, her own affinity for feminine designs and embellishments has grown over the years.
Among recent standout looks the British royal has worn, Duchess Sophie’s 2024 Royal Ascot dress by Suzannah London married modern dress with feminine touches and a bouquet of florals.
